Product details

8 KB of Flash holds the firmware image. For a typical sensor-to-UART bridge or a small I/O expander, that is comfortable. If the application needs a bootloader plus a Modbus stack plus a lookup table, the 8 KB fills fast. The 2 KB SRAM handles runtime variables, stack, and a modest FIFO buffer. Watch the stack depth if you enable multiple interrupt sources or nested ISRs — 2 KB disappears quickly under a heavy interrupt load.
